Within the last 2 days, yesterday it wasn't so bad, but today my rear (i think it's the brakes) are acting up. At first it wasn't so bad, it thought it was just my tread noise getting louder as my rear tires are becoming more bald but today i had to do a good bit of driving and it sounded like i had a damn F-16 following me the whole time, also when i went on the interstate the whole car was all joltingall over over the place. And just now I got out and somethingrear wheel well smells HOT.I gotta work now but when I'm off i'm gonna jack it up and see if i can tell whats wrong.

I am totally clueless as to what might have caused this, especially to happen so fast so any ideas are appreciated.

ZetecTony wrote:
can the drums go loose? the back right feels just like it did last time i had the wheels off but the back left feels loose and has a lot of slop/play


drums not really, but bearings can go bad. if the wheel assembly has noticable play when wiggles, its most likely bearing time. hub bearing actually.
